Let’s start with the illegal tax trick every accountant told us about – claiming pets as dependents. While your furry friend certainly is dependent on you, and you may think of them as family, that doesn’t mean you can get away with adding them to your tax return. Unfortunately, all those chew toys, cute costumes, and worming treatments will have to come out of your own pocket. The tax department isn’t interested in giving you any tax credits for your non-human dependents!

Some people feel like they need to change their appearance to be taken seriously in their industry. Regardless of whether there’s any truth to their beliefs or not, the tax department doesn’t care. Any procedures done for purely aesthetic reasons aren’t claimable.
Plastic surgery is only ever claimable as a medical expense if you have documented proof that it was strictly medically necessary. Procedures that can sometimes be claimed include breast reduction, septoplasty to correct a deviated septum, and feminization surgery. If you’ve got a procedure booked and you’re unsure about whether you can claim it or not, your best bet is to talk to your surgeon and your accountant.
